GS Series Hoists meet ASME as well as FEM/ISO standards.

Press Release Summary:

Available in single or double fall, three phase configurations as well as 115-1-60, in 1/8 to 5 ton capacities, GS Series Hoists are single or dual speed hoists. Featuring user friendly upper and lower limit switches, hoists are used with Gorbel® Work Station Crane trolleys or equipped with trolleys for S beam and W breams. Product is suitable in high production environments, periodic lifting and positioning applications.

The GS Series Hoists are single and dual speed hoists available with single or double fall, in any lift, with capacities from 1/8 ton to 5 ton:

  • The compact body design makes it the perfect dimension for any work area and makes it an ideal hoist for low headroom applications. Pus, the smaller size lends itself to easy installation and relocation.
  • All components from gears to case are fabricated at a single location for superior quality control
  • Available in a variety of three phase configurations as well as 115-1-60
  • Can be used with Gorbel® Work Station Crane trolleys or equipped with trolleys for S Beams and W Breams
  • User-friendly direct acting upper and lower limit switches may be set in a matter of seconds
  • Tested in accordance with ASME as well as FEM/ISO
  • Idea for both high production environments and those applications requiring only periodic lifting and positioning
